Oh, I love the media....I know that there have been several posts about stupid comments that were made, these were a few of my favorites from our local news station here in Houston:
"The EMD-145 holds about 10,000 gallons of fuel and burns it at about 3,000 gallons an hour" HAHAHA
"After a landing like that, this pilot should get to graduate up to the 'big planes"
"The pilot now has to make a belly landing"
"They changed from Runway 9 to Runway 15L, which will give him a much nicer tailwind...."
"They have a little switch for the apu...but it doesn't burn any fuel, it's a little generator that burns a little fuel..."
From the master of aviation...John King, "They are probably weighing the option of flying out and dumping some fuel over the gulf...." I knew I was wasting time watching those videos when I was a student pilot.
DRUMMROLLLLL....and my top favorite....
"The tower is now telling the pilots what to do next!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!"
Oh well, a little humor for us pilots during a definite nail-biting time...the crew did outstanding and I hope and pray that each of us could have done the same in that situation. NICE JOB!
